McLaren P1 for Kids
By SENATUS Motoring | 9 November 2016

McLaren has unveiled a new kids-edition of its iconic P1 supercar, a topless version with a battery-powered electric drivetrain. The mini-version sports recognizable McLaren features, including dihedral doors and a central driving position.

Its Volcano Yellow livery is contrasted by black wheels, with a top speed of 3mph costing US$425. It will be available at the end of October from McLaren dealers and select toy stores.
